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ee was today at Posta area of Kolkata. From here, she conveyed her heartfelt wishes on the golden jubilee celebration of Posta Jagaddhatri Puja, emphasizing community collaboration.
During the occasion, Mamata addressed concerns over illegal parking in Posta, pledging to address the issue with the Law Minister. She proposed joint efforts with the locals to declare certain areas illegal for parking, emphasizing strict actions against those without parking receipts, including potential arrests.
In addition, Mamata Banerjee expressed her commitment to combat digital scams and harassment by mafias or brokers. She urged citizens to reach out to Mayor or MP Sudeep Bandopadhyay or Minister Shashi Panja if faced with such issues.
Furthermore, she announced the inauguration of an Agro Marketing Center in Posta, highlighting the government's focus on agricultural development in the region.
